摘要
The literature on bioturbation, both from the biological and archaeological points of view, is growing steadily. Available data suggests that ants and termites are responsible for the upward movement of soil/ sediment particles and archaeological materials. It is argued that this could be the most parsimonious explanation for the stratigraphic data presented by Bueno et al. (2013), given the size range of displaced materials and the environmental setting, composed of a sandy soil in a savannah region. (C) 2013 Elsevier Ltd. All rights reserved.
